TCP和Redis组成的队列系统分析(TCP redis 队列)
TCP/IP协议和Redis数据库是常用的队列系统的支撑技术。它们的混合使用能够很有效地帮助依赖于队列系统的应用程序提高性能,并且能满足强一致性、可靠性和故障可恢复性等要求。本文将分析TCP/IP协议和Redis数据库在队列系统中所扮演的角色以及其案例实践,以此洞察它们的应用价值和优势。
TCP/IP协议是用于网络传输的通信协议,它可以控制双方接收和发送数据的行为,可以保证传输的准确性、可靠性和可控性,同时还可以支持双向通信。因此,TCP/IP协议能够有效地管理队列系统中的数据交换,可以更好地去处理系统之间时间不一致性而产生的技术冲突。此外,TCP/IP协议还能有效地传输文件,可以实现队列系统之间数据的快速传输。
Redis数据库是一款开源的高性能的关系型数据库,它非常适合支持系统之间的数据交换和传输。Redis采用key-value存储方式,可以支持添加、删除、更新等常见操作,因此可以很方便地实现对队列系统中数据的有效管理和控制。此外,Redis还具备丰富的功能,支持消息通知、发布订阅、数据过期控制、Python、PHP等管理和运维控制检测等功能,可以实现任务的更好管理。
TCP/IP协议和Redis数据库在队列系统中所扮演的角色是异常重要的。TCP/IP协议能够有效地管理队列系统中的数据传输,确保系统之间的可靠性和可控性,而Redis数据库支持系统之间实时的数据交换和发布订阅,实现高效率的任务管理。未来,随着云计算技术的持续发展,TCP/IP协议和Redis数据库在队列系统的应用将会越来越广泛。